1924-5 “Super Ludwig” model 4”x14”
What a great drum! This is one of the earliest of the Super-Ludwig snare drums produced by Ludwig & Ludwig. The drum is in excellent condition with litttle to no blemishes on the shell. In our estimation, mirroring the opinions of long time respected collectors, is that this version of the internal rod attachment with the pinned attachments instead of the washer and nut attachment is the earliest version of the “Super-Ludwig” snare drum. Ludwig & Ludwig made very few with this attachment method before switching to the threaded ends attached with washer and nut fasteners inside the drum. This drum also has the 12 strand snares, which are the earliest configuration. The later and more common versions had 10 strand snare mechanisms. The snares are original wire wound silk in excellent condition. The drum has no snare guards as the first of the “Super-Ludwig” models did not come with snare guards. In 1927 Ludwig & Ludwig started offering snare guards on their “Super-Ludwig” models and at the same time they were made available for $1 a pair as an add-on for earier models. This drum appears to be all original except for the heads.
There are no extra holes although the vent hole is slightly enlarged, most likely due to the addition of a heater/light bulb attachment common in the day with calf heads. There is one hairline crack in one of the tube lug ends but this is fairly common among the tube lug drums and does not affect the tuning or functioning of the drum. A couple of the tension rods are slightly bent but this also does not affect the tuning of the drum. The drum sounds wonderful and could be used for any type of music. If equipped with a different selection of heads it would be a great orchestral snare drum, very sensitive, warm sounding and powerful for the 4”x14” size.
